[pkg-firebird-general] Bug#521046: firebird2.1-classic: postinst failure
Damyan Ivanov
dmn at debian.org
Thu Apr 2 06:43:32 UTC 2009
tags 521046 -unreproducible -moreinfo
severity 521046 important
clone 521046 -1
reassign -1 debconf
notfound -1 2.1.1.17910-release.ds1-3+b1
found -1 1.5.26
retitle -1 "/usr/share/debconf/confmodule: line 65: $@: unbound variable" with bash 4 and posh
block 521046 -1
thanks
-=| Adam D. Barratt, Mon, Mar 30, 2009 at 07:48:30PM +0100 |=-
> On Mon, 2009-03-30 at 18:12 +0300, Damyan Ivanov wrote:
> > -=| Laurent Bonnaud, Tue, Mar 24, 2009 at 03:44:57PM +0100 |=-
> > > here is the problem:
> > >
> > > Setting up firebird2.1-classic (2.1.1.17910-release.ds1-3+b1) ...
> > > /usr/share/debconf/confmodule: line 65: $@: unbound variable
> > > dpkg: error processing firebird2.1-classic (--configure):
>
> It is with bash 4.0 (and posh, apparently). :-/ Not sure if that's the
> case here, but it's worth checking...
>
> See http://lists.debian.org/debian-devel/2009/03/msg00432.html for a
> related discussion.
Thanks Adam for the pointer.
I am cloning a bugreport to debhelper, where the actual error is
triggered.
With this change is bash/posh[1], I guess anyone not using dash as
/bin/sh and runs debconf-using maintainer scripts under "set -u" will
suffer.
[1] at least the bash change is not yet in sid, only in
experimental; not sure about posh
There is a bug reported against bash related to this:
http://bugs.debian.org/519165
--
dam JabberID: dam at jabber.minus273.org
More information about the pkg-firebird-general
mailing list